["score each orange into quarters with sharp knife.peel.remove white pith from oranges and peel --", "discard pith -- quarter oranges, add to blender with peels.blend till smooth.", "measure out 3/4 cup for use in this recipe.refrigerate any remaining for use in another recipe.", "cream crisco and sugar in large bowl -- blend in milk and 6 tbls orange mixture.set aside.", "combine fl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t .mix into creamed mixture.", "drop by tspful 2"" apart on greased cookie sheets.", "bake at 350* for 10-13 minutes.", "remove to wire racks to cool.", "whisk powdered sugar and butter and enough of remaining orange mixture to desired spreading consistency --", "frost cookies."]
